Reserve League Cup
Saints first won the Reserve League Cup in 1977-78. They repeated the victory in season
2005-06, but this victory is overshadowed a bit by the first team who won the double of Scottish First Division and League
Challenge Cup in the same year.
2005-06
2nd Round12/12/2005
St Mirren 7 Stenhousemuir 4 Saints scorers:- Mehmet 4, Maxwell, Gemmill, McKenna
Having received a bye in the first round Saints met Stenhousemuir in round two and the teams served up an 11 goal
thriller! Saints took the lead through Billy Mehmet early in the game but found themselves 3-1 down at the interval courtesy
of two penalties and a goal just on half time.In the second half goals from Ian Maxwell and Scott Gemmill brought the game level before David McKenna put Saints
ahead.Stenhousemuir
levelled again before the end taking the match into extra time.There was no scoring in the first period of extra time, but the second period
saw three goals from Billy Mehmet take Saints through 7-4. Danny McColgan, Iain Milne, Ryan McCay, Mark Reilly,

Semi Final
05/04/2006
St.Mirren 2 Hamilton
Academical 1
Saints scorers:- Weir, Baird
The semi final paired Saints with Hamilton Accies and as in the previous game Saints found themselves
behind at the interval courtesy of a Rudi Torres goal.
Early in the second half Robbie Weir
managed to get his head to a rebound and level the match. As the match appeared to be heading for extra time, a Saints free
kick was played short to John Baird and he unleashed an unstoppable shot into the back of the net from 30 yards out!
There was no time for Accies to recover
and Saints were through to the final.

Final
26/04/2006
St.Mirren 2 St.Johnstone 1
Saints scorers:- Reilly, Docherty
The final of the reserve league cup was
a repeat of the final in 2004 when the Perth saints ran out
3-1 winners.
This time however saints were determined
to add more silverware to a successful season and gain revenge for 2004.
Like in the two previous rounds Saints
were behind at the break after a Stephen Dobbie penalty gave the Perth
Saints a 1-0 lead just before half time.
They maintained this lead until midway
through the second half when Saints Mark Reilly picked up a loose ball outside the box. With the St.Johnstone defence backing
off he smashed home from around 25 yards for the equaliser.
In the final few minutes with extra time
looking certain Mark Docherty took a pass at the corner of the box and coolly slotted home to win the cup for Saints and avenge
the defeat of two years before.
